I wasn't trying to be argumentative either... I apologize if it came across that way. I was trying to explain my rationale for considering your report a rumor rather than fact.

I saw the information published on both allears.net and the Unofficial Guide's website. Both sites have Disney insiders who feed them information, and both have been reliable with past reporting of closing dates, etc.

Disney doesn't do press releases for every construction or improvement project. If it involves a major attraction, they do a press release. If it's a change to one or two of their hundreds of eateries, they skip the "official" press release and the information is given to trusted outlets/fan sites like those mentioned above.

On the other hand, CMs taking ADRs over the phone tend to be behind the curve with any information that doesn't show up on their reservation system screens. Some are more knowledgeable than others, but overall I put very little faith in what somebody says an ADR CM said. For example, in another thread on this forum earlier today, somebody reported that a CM told her that Le Cellier has never had a cancellation in 10 years. Patently ridiculous. :rolleyes: :rolleyes2

I'm not saying the information you got was definitely wrong. But at the moment, it seems less reliable than the reports I've seen published elsewhere.

As for sources... if the various sources already mentioned aren't official enough for you, how about a letter from Disney's Executive Chef, Robert Adams? (Yes, it's a form letter -- about dining with special dietary needs at WDW restaurants -- but it's on official Disney letterhead. I received it today.) It says, in part, and I quote:

"Tusker House Restaurant (located in Africa) serves rotisserie chicken and grilled salmon. (Will be down for rehab August – November 2007 and will re-open as a buffet for breakfast, lunch and dinner.)"

Note that it doesn't say it will be down for rehab until "sometime next year." It says November, which matches the schedule posted on allears.net, the Unofficial Guide's website, etc.
